// Encoding sniffing for user-uploaded text files in Saltgrass.
// We check BOM first, then a capped statistical pass (8 KB max)
// to avoid unbounded reads on hostile uploads. Ambiguous files
// fall back to this constant rather than guessing, which closed
// the smuggling vector flagged in the last audit. Fixed as of the
// build noted below.

trace token, bawif-tajof: htk14_21e308fc7b4137

## Deployment: Telemetry Compression

The Skeinworks collector compresses telemetry payloads before shipping them to the Farrowgate aggregator. Compression happens on the agent side, so undersized batches waste CPU for little gain — keep batch thresholds aligned with what the aggregator expects, or you'll see decode warnings. New contractors: do not change the codec without coordinating with the ingest team, since both ends must match. The deployment applies the following compression settings.

service settings:
[istael]
team = gilath
access_code = ac_468cdf
owner = casdor.gilox
host = istael.kelviforge.internal
port = 5432
peer = quenwyn.braskworks.corp
salt = 6678df32
pin = 7400

## Tuning

The receipt mailer (Almsgate) batches donation receipts and sends through the Thornquay relay. On-call: if the queue backs up, resist the urge to crank batch size — the relay rate-limits per connection, and bigger batches just mean bigger retries. Scale worker count first, then shorten the flush interval. Dedupe window must stay longer than the retry horizon or donors get duplicate receipts, which generates tickets. All knobs live in one place and are read at worker start. Current production values follow.

tuning table, kajop-yafof:
QUOTAS = {
    "wenath": 10,
    "ulaael": 5,
}